程序员第一步:需要的软件&环境配置中

本文详细介绍了IT开发过程中所需安装的软件包,包括JDK、Maven、IDEA、数据库工具、版本控制工具等,并指导了环境变量配置和使用方法,如Maven和Git的集成,以及JRE的生成。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

一、开发需要安装的软件

        1、jdk、maven

        2、idea、postman、git

        3、MySQL服务端,客户端

        4、redis Windows版 以及客户端Another Redis Desktop Manager

        5、Linux虚拟机以及访问客户端finalShell

        6、nacos本地以及Linux安装以及访问方式

        7、一款专业的英语翻译软件 有道词典

        8、一款专业的截图以及录屏软件FSCapture  Snipaste

        9、一款专业的笔记记录软件Typora xmind

笔记链接

链接:https://pan.baidu.com/s/1F6AIUyuq59oed-kIpuFG_A?pwd=3kou 
提取码:3kou

1、jdk的安装以jdk11为例

去官网下载jdk 11 LTS

Oracle Java Technologies | Oracle

安装在D盘

如何生成D盘:

1、计算机右键【管理】→【存储】→【磁盘管理】

2、选中C盘点击右键选中【压缩卷】

3、等待自动查询可用的多余空间

4、输入分配出来的空间大小【1G=2024M】上面的单位是M,需要多少G就分配多少G截图上面的是分配出来20G,所以就是20480,单位自动是M。然后点击【压缩】

在D盘新建一个develop目录,在该目录下存放安装的软件:

我的jdk安装在Java包下:

配置环境变量

JAVA_HOME:

环境变量信息配置如下:

path中添加

      

2、maven安装

下载地址:Maven – Download Apache Mavenicon-default.png?t=N7T8https://maven.apache.org/download.cgi

Binary是可执行版本,已经编译好可以直接使用。
Source是源代码版本,需要自己编译成可执行软件才可使用。

我们选择已经编译好的windows版本进行安装:选择zip版本(linux选择tar.gz)

maven目录

bin目录

        存放的是可执行命令

        mvn 命令重点关注

conf目录

        存放Maven的配置文件

        settings.xml配置文件后期需要修改

lib目录

        存放Maven依赖的jar包

        Maven也是使用java开发的

        所以它也依赖其他的jar包

配置本地仓库

        在apache-maven目录下新建一个文件夹mvn_repo用来存储jar包

        进入到conf目录下修改settings.xml配置文件

        使用超级记事本软件,打开settings.xml文件,定位到53行

        复制<localRepository>标签,粘贴到注释的外面(55行)

        复制之前新建的用来存储jar包的路径,替换掉<localRepository>标签体内容

配置阿里云私服

        中央仓库在国外,所以下载jar包速度可能比较慢

        阿里公司提供了一个远程仓库,里面基本也都有开源项目的jar包

        进入到conf目录下修改settings.xml配置文件

        使用超级记事本软件,打开settings.xml文件,定位到160行左右

        在<mirrors>标签下为其添加子标签<mirror>

        <mirror> 

            <id>alimaven</id> 

            <name>aliyun maven</name> 

            <url>http://maven.aliyun.com/nexus/content/groups/public/</url>

            <mirrorOf>central</mirrorOf>         

        </mirror>

        只可配置一个<mirror>(另一个要注释!)

        不然两个可能发生冲突,导致jar包无法下载

配置环境变量

  • 定义一个MAVEN_HOME
    • 设置为maven的解压安装目录
    • D:\Develop\maven\apache-maven-3.6.1
  • 在Path中进行配置
    • PATH环境变量的值,设置为:%MAVEN_HOME%\bin

        验证

        mvn -v

IDEA集成Maven

        当前项目的maven仓库修改

        选择 IDEA中 File  =>  Settings  =>  Build,Execution,Deployment  =>  Build Tools  =>  Maven

        设置IDEA使用本地安装的Maven,并修改配置文件及本地仓库路径

        Maven home path

        指定当前Maven的安装目录

        User settings file

        指定当前Maven的settings.xml配置文件的存放路径

        Local repository

        指定Maven的本地仓库的路径 (如果指定了settings.xml, 这个目录会自动读取出来, 可以不用手动指定)

        配置工程的编译版本为11

配置全局的maven环境

        关闭项目,选择customize -> all settings

        以上步骤再来一遍

Git下载与安装

下载地址: Git - Downloads

下载完成后得到安装文件

直接双击完成安装即可,安装完成后可以在任意目录下点击鼠标右键,如果能够看到如下菜单则说明安装成功

码云网址:Gitee - 基于 Git 的代码托管和研发协作平台

在IDEA中使用Git

        在 IDEA 中配置 Git

        选择setting-version control-Git

        在Path to Git executable中输入git.exe的路径

        本质上还是使用的本地安装的Git软件,所以需要在IDEA中配置Git

        git.exe

                Git安装目录下的可执行文件,前面执行的git命令,其实就是执行的这个文件

        如果Git安装在默认目录中(C:\Program Files\Git),则IDEA中无需再手动配置,直接就可以使用

获取Git仓库

本地初始化仓库

        操作

        选择菜单【VCS】---【Import into Version Control】---【Create Git Repository】

        在弹出的【Create Git Repository】对话框中选择当前项目根目录,点击【OK】按钮

        操作完成后可以看到当前项目根目录下出现了.git隐藏目录

从远程仓库克隆

        操作

        在IDEA开始窗口中点击【Get from Version Control】

        在弹出的【Get from Version Control】窗口中输入远程仓库的URL地址和对应的本地仓库存放目录,点击【Clone】按钮进行仓库克隆操作

二、jdk、maven、jre环境配置

  • jdk&maven环境变量配置&jre生成
    • 配置环境变量
      • 为什么要配置环境变量
        • 如果你想让某个命令(.exe结尾的 都算是命令) 在任意的目录下都可以使用的话, 你只需要 把这个命令所在的目录 放到path里面就可以了
      • 操作
        • 1、在系统变量中定义JAVA_HOME
          • D:\Develop\Java\jdk-17
        • 2、在path中添加
          • path = %JAVA_HOME%\bin
    • maven
      • 场景
        • 为了电脑所有目录下都可以使用maven,需要将maven的bin目录配置到系统变量中
      • 操作
        • 定义一个MAVEN_HOME
          • 设置为maven的解压安装目录
          • D:\Develop\maven\apache-maven-3.6.1
        • 在Path中进行配置
          • PATH环境变量的值,设置为:%MAVEN_HOME%\bin
    • 配置jre
      • 作用
        • 为tomcat服务器的使用需要jre,但是未来安装在linux系统,不配置jre也没有关系
      • 执行
        • 进入到jdk11/jdk11所在的目录下,进入黑窗口执行
        • bin\jlink.exe --module-path jmods --add-modules java.desktop --output jre
        • 即可生成jre目录

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值